GLCN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2016 in Review
16 of the 3,749 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in VanEck China Growth Leaders ETF (GLCN) for Q2 2016, worth a combined $6.08M — up 26% from $4.84M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 4 funds closed out of GLCN and 3 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 6 trimmed existing stakes and 2 added.
The largest buyer was Susquehanna International Group, adding an estimated $1.4M. The largest seller was Bank of America, cutting an estimated $902K.
